//! Chunk collector component.
//!
//! ## Overview
//!
//! During witness computation, secondary state machines need data from
//! specific execution chunks. This component:
//!
//! 1. Determines which chunks each instance needs (via checkpoints)
//! 2. Orders chunks for optimal parallel processing
//! 3. Executes chunks and routes data to the appropriate collectors

    /// Orders chunks for optimal processing.
    ///
    /// Uses an algorithm to minimize the time until any instance has all its chunks collected.
    ///
    /// # Arguments
    /// * `chunks_to_execute` - Which instances need each chunk.
    /// * `global_id_chunks` - Which chunks each instance needs.
    ///
    /// # Returns
    /// Ordered list of chunk IDs to process.
    pub fn order_chunks(
        &self,
        chunks_to_execute: &[Vec<usize>],
        global_id_chunks: &HashMap<usize, Vec<usize>>,
    ) -> Vec<usize> {
        let mut ordered_chunks = Vec::new();
        let mut already_selected_chunks = vec![false; chunks_to_execute.len()];

        let mut n_global_ids_incompleted = global_id_chunks.len();
        let mut n_chunks_by_global_id: HashMap<usize, usize> =
            global_id_chunks.iter().map(|(global_id, chunks)| (*global_id, chunks.len())).collect();

        while n_global_ids_incompleted > 0 {
            let selected_global_id = n_chunks_by_global_id
                .iter()
                .filter(|(_, &count)| count > 0)
                .min_by_key(|(_, &count)| count)
                .map(|(&global_id, _)| global_id);

            if let Some(global_id) = selected_global_id {
                for chunk_id in global_id_chunks[&global_id].iter() {
                    if already_selected_chunks[*chunk_id] {
                        continue;
                    }
                    ordered_chunks.push(*chunk_id);
                    already_selected_chunks[*chunk_id] = true;
                    for global_idx in chunks_to_execute[*chunk_id].iter() {
                        if let Some(count) = n_chunks_by_global_id.get_mut(global_idx) {
                            *count -= 1;
                            if *count == 0 {
                                n_chunks_by_global_id.remove(global_idx);
                                n_global_ids_incompleted -= 1;
                            }
                        }
                    }
                }
            } else {
                break;
            }
        }

        ordered_chunks
    }
